Precision measurement of the contact parameter published in PRL

Researchers in Swinburne's ultracold Fermi gas laboratory have made the most precise measurement of Tan's universal contact - a parameter which defines several of the thermodynamic properties of the unitary Fermi gas. The measurement utilises Bragg spectroscopy and sets a new benchmark for this important many-body parameter with a much smaller error bar than all previous studies. Our results are compared with the latest quantum Monte Carlo calculations performed at Los Alamos as well as other determinations which had previously shown disagreement at the level of 10%.
